Precision Wind Welding Line Approaches

The demand for cost-effective wind structure manufacturing is driving a significant shift towards precision welding lines . These approaches typically involve synchronized automated systems capable of performing intricate welds on large wind tower components. Benefits include lowered labor costs , enhanced weld quality , and higher production rates . Furthermore, advanced vision systems and non-destructive assessment methodologies are routinely included to guarantee structural stability and reliability Wind Tower Welding Line .

Breeze Tower Welding Line Planning and Production

The efficient layout and following production of a wind tower joining line necessitates a detailed assessment of multiple elements . Robotic systems play a vital role in realizing consistent quality and lowering costs . A typical line includes multiple workstations , each focused to a particular operation , such as bevel cutting, root seam, and hot layers . Manufacturing control systems are integrated to ensure compliance to strict performance requirements.
